Hōtoku-ji
宝徳寺
Hōtoku-ji is a historic Zen temple linked to poet Ishikawa Takuboku, offering a glimpse into his early life.
What it is
- A Sōtō Zen Buddhist temple.
- Founded in 1658 by Ranō Donshi.
- Principal image is Shaka Nyorai.
- Associated with poet Ishikawa Takuboku.
What to see
- The temple where Takuboku spent his boyhood.
